1. An apparatus to be employed in an enhance node B (eNB), the apparatus comprising:

  • scrambling circuitry to receive a bit sequence that includes downlink control information (DCI) to be transmitted on an enhanced physical downlink control channel (EPDCCH) and to scramble the bit sequence based on a cell identifier to provide a scrambled bit sequence; and

    modulating circuitry coupled with the scrambling circuitry to receive the scrambled bits and to modulate the scrambled bits, with a quadrature phase shift keying modulation scheme, to provide a block of complex-valued modulation symbols,wherein the cell identifier is a virtual cell identifier;

    the DCI is to be transmitted in a first EPDCCH set;

    the virtual cell identifier corresponds to the first EPDDCH set; and

    the scrambling circuitry is to scramble the DCI bits based on a scrambling initialization seed cint given by
